The US Strategic Petroleum Reserve has fallen to its lowest level since 1983, with 340.3 million barrels remaining, due to the ongoing release of oil to address high energy prices amid the war with Iran. Last week, an additional 8.9 million barrels were released, contributing to an 18% reduction since February. Officials warn that levels are approaching a critical minimum, and continued releases could impact future emergency supply, especially during hurricane season.
